Boundaries

The conformance suite proves protocol behavior against the official MCP SDK. It does not claim that every version of every third-party client implements remote OAuth. Client compatibility must be verified during onboarding. The gateway does not route SecOpsAI's internal OpenCodex model jobs and does not expose protected security decisions or publication actions.
